Micro-Jy imaging at 150 MHz for the LOFAR EoR project
01/2014;
ABSTRACT
In its search for neutral hydrogen emission from the Epoch of
Reionization, LOFAR has by now accumulated more than 600 hours of radio
interferometric data, spread across three target windows: the north
celestial pole, 3C 196, and ELAIS-N1. During the past year we improved
our calibration and searched for -- and eliminated -- systematic effects
in our data and procedures. Although we have not yet detected the signal
we are looking for, we have produced by far the deepest and cleanest
maps ever made between 115 and 185 MHz. Our 6 arc-second resolution maps
reach noise levels between 25 and 80 micro-Jy per beam. We detect
thousands of radio sources per field, and find varying amounts of
diffuse Galactic polarization in all our target windows. We will present
the maps and discuss the most important issues we encountered in
producing them.
